Earliest Memory Lab


My earliest memory was when I was 3 years old and lived in Korea. I was playing in the playground outside my apartment building. Then I wanted to go back home, so I went to the elevator, and I went up to my house. I think I remembered this because I was alone? However, I dont think that I actually remembered this memory myself. I think that I feel like it is my memory because Ive heard this story from my mother so many times. The memory that I feel like I actually remember would be memories from when I was at least 4 years old. As a result, Im not quite sure if that memory of me is myself. I think it is me, but I cannot say with absolute certainty that it is me. I would do the same today, as in I would take the elevator to get home.

It is interesting that you think your memory was planted from information you heard. I read about an example in the book where people were shown pictures of an event (hot air balloon) and recalled that it happened even though it never did. It is quite possible the memory isn't yours because your logic probably supersedes uncertain memory.
